First and foremost, one of the main attractions of Peninsula Valdes is its incredible marine wildlife. The peninsula is home to numerous species, including sea lions, seals, penguins, and even orcas. One of the best ways to witness these magnificent creatures up close is by embarking on a wildlife watching boat tour. These tours allow you to observe the marine mammals in their natural habitat, creating a truly unforgettable experience. You can also choose to explore the coastline on a kayak tour, providing a more intimate and peaceful encounter with the wildlife, especially during the whale season from June to December.

Aside from the marine wildlife, Peninsula Valdes also boasts a variety of other natural wonders. The picturesque landscapes, ranging from sandy beaches to rugged cliffs, are perfect for hiking enthusiasts. Several marked trails are available for visitors to explore the area by foot, providing an opportunity to discover hidden gems and enjoy breathtaking views. Keep an eye out for guanacos, armadillos, and numerous bird species that inhabit the peninsula’s diverse ecosystems.

Furthermore, a visit to Peninsula Valdes would not be complete without a stop at Punta Norte, a unique spot known for its spectacular orca (also known as killer whale) hunts. Between February and April, you may witness these incredible predators hunting sea lion pups right on the beach. It is an awe-inspiring sight that nature enthusiasts and photographers will not want to miss.

Lastly, don’t forget to indulge in some local cuisine during your stay. Peninsula Valdes is known for its seafood delicacies, with fresh fish, squid, and crab being popular choices. Enjoy a gastronomic experience at one of the local restaurants and savor the flavors of the sea. Don’t miss the opportunity to pair your meal with a glass of Argentinean wine, known for its quality and variety.
